This was a LowDoc (Low Documentation Loan Program). LowDoc is one of the SBA's most popular programs because there is a simple, one-page SBA application form and rapid turnaround on loan approvals.

SBA guaranteed loans are made by private lenders and are guaranteed by the SBA with funds appropriated by Congress.
